Millions of traffic offences in UAE for years

As reported by a new study, roughly 39 million traffic offences were perpetrated in the United Arab Emirates (UAE) over six from years, between 2007 and 2012. Major Rashid Al Fardan, Head of Traffic survey at Sharjah Police, pointed out that this study displayed contentious behaviors were the key causes of accidents. For instance; tailgating, …

5 Rest areas to ease congestion and boost economy in Abu Dhabi

In framework of the Capital’s traffic master plans, Abu Dhabi Municipality has started upgrading five motorway rest areas. The areas allow motorists and others to have their food in the way and go shopping as well as fitting out parking and traffic system and untighten congestion and make the roads safer.
